Watkins & Gunn Limited has a ‘market-leading claimant-focused public law practice’, which continues to achieve success for clients on public law challenges, including for individuals and communities fighting service changes (such as library, hospital and school closures). ’Very impressive’ team head Michael Imperato is key to the firm’s success in the area and has over the years secured victories for vulnerable clients in judicial review proceedings, as well as public law challenges concerning issues of Welsh devolved law. Senior associate Lucy O’Brien is also a key member of the team, including as it relates to the firm’s ongoing representation of Haemophilia Wales and Haemophilia Northern Ireland in the Infected Blood Inquiry.
